Abstract

Techniques for decoding a low-density parity check (LDPC) can include determining an asymmetric ratio of bit errors read as logic zero to bit errors read as logic one. The energy of each variable node of the LDPC codeword can be computed. For each variable node having an energy greater than a threshold energy, the variable node can be added to a collection of candidate bits for bit flipping. The asymmetric ratio can then be applied to flip bits in the collection of candidate bits to decode the LDPC codeword.
